Всё о строительстве, отделке и ремонте домов и квартир. Форум, блоги, чат. Дом СоветовЪ.

Всё о строительстве, отделке и ремонте домов и квартир. Форум, блоги, чат. Дом СоветовЪ. (http://www.domsovetov.by/forum.php)
-   Системы безопасности (http://www.domsovetov.by/forumdisplay.php?f=73)
-   -   "Умный дом" от Michael. (http://www.domsovetov.by/showthread.php?t=5111)

Michael. 04.02.2016 23:12

Ну конечно реализовано, я же не в фотошопе данные рисовал :)
Это статические html страницы с применением JS, CSS и скрипов на Python. На Python реализованы макросы для работы с датчиками по шинам 1-wire, I2C и RS485

Что касается оформления интерфейсов. Если честно, то web-дизайнер из меня никакой, я больше по части микроконтроллеров и энергетики :)
Просто я чему привел эти примеры. Главная задача была - это получить данные, а оформить эти данные в свою "обвертку" уже по силам каждому.

P.S. Да, и что еще касается функций метеостанции. Что бы каждый раз не лазить в комп, смарт или планшет, что бы посмотреть температуру/влажность эти данные выводятся у меня на 4-х строчный дисплей, установленный в прихожей:

http://www.domsovetov.by/imagehostin...3b6edd4d84.jpg

Что бы рационально использовать дисплей, напротив показаний температуры/влажности каждого помещения по кругу устанавливается маркер (двоеточие) а в нижней строке указывается название помещения, откуда получены "промаркированные" данные. Всего выводится информация с 6 датчиков температуры/влажности

dimex 05.02.2016 00:06

Цитата:

Сообщение от Michael. (Сообщение 250721)
Ну конечно реализовано, я же не в фотошопе данные рисовал :)
Это статические html страницы с применением JS, CSS и скрипов на Python. На Python реализованы макросы для работы с датчиками по шинам 1-wire, I2C и RS485

Что касается оформления интерфейсов. Если честно, то web-дизайнер из меня никакой, я больше по части микроконтроллеров и энергетики :)
Просто я чему привел эти примеры. Главная задача была - это получить данные, а оформить эти данные в свою "обвертку" уже по силам каждому.

P.S. Да, и что еще касается функций метеостанции. Что бы каждый раз не лазить в комп, смарт или планшет, что бы посмотреть температуру/влажность эти данные выводятся у меня на 4-х строчный дисплей, установленный в прихожей:

http://www.domsovetov.by/imagehostin...3b6edd4d84.jpg

Что бы рационально использовать дисплей, напротив показаний температуры/влажности каждого помещения по кругу устанавливается маркер (двоеточие) а в нижней строке указывается название помещения, откуда получены "промаркированные" данные. Всего выводится информация с 6 датчиков температуры/влажности

Это дисплей 4 на 20? А что за корпус?

Michael. 05.02.2016 06:36

Да, 4 строки, 20 знакомест. Единственная особенность, что это дисплей с интерфейсом I2C. Описание этого девайса см. здесь - http://***********.com/news/raspberr...2014-09-25-126
Там же есть видео работы

Корпус - от двойной розетки скрытой установки. Вместо центральной вставки розетки сделана панель

Michael. 05.02.2016 09:29

Вот, нашел фото этой розетки в сборе, производитель Viko. Ее рамка идеально подходит под индикатор, только нужно сделать переднюю панель из оргстекла. Стекло закрашиваем изнутри, оставляя незакрашеным только прямоугольник под область вывода данных индикатора.

http://www.domsovetov.by/imagehostin...440f6e9439.jpg

Dobrinia 05.02.2016 11:21

@Michael., классная идея, это ж с любой рамки на 1-2-3-4 розетки так замутить можно!
И не будет выбиваться из концепции!

Урри 05.02.2016 13:28

Хорошо сделано, с подстветкой что - все время так или по датчику освещения регулируется?

Michael. 05.02.2016 14:59

Цитата:

Сообщение от Урри (Сообщение 250788)
подстветкой что - все время так или по датчику освещения регулируется?

Подсветка включена все время - днем не напрягает, а ночью выполняет ещё и функцию ночника в прихожей :)
Работает уже полтора года, изменения интенсивности свечения подсветки не наблюдается.

Nick_Shl 05.02.2016 16:00

Цитата:

Сообщение от Michael. (Сообщение 250738)
Да, 4 строки, 20 знакомест.

Мне больше 128x64 нравится. Но они не SPI. Хотя нет никаких проблем взять как4ую-нибудь Arduino Pro Mini и сделать видеоконтроллер для экрана. Тогда можно и картинки выводить, и шрифты разного размера делать.

Можно вообще взять готовую сборку из экрана, пищалки и энкодера для RepRap принтера и прикрутить к ней Arduino Pro Mini в качестве контроллера.

Nick_Shl 05.02.2016 16:06

Вложений: 1
Кину ка сюда я свое "произведение искусства" - исходник для пульта РУ управления моделями. Схема была на Atmega128, экран как раз 128x64, комментариев полно, правда компилялось все в CodeVisionAVR, могут быть проблемы с переносом. Но кое-что интересное выдрать можно.

Michael. 09.02.2016 21:32

Добавил небольшой видеоролик о работе релейного модуля под управлением Raspberry Pi - http://***********.com/forum/6-76-8620-16-1455039632


Текущее время: 08:56. Часовой пояс GMT +3.

Powered by vBulletin® Version 3.8.8
Copyright ©2000 - 2025, vBulletin Solutions, Inc. Перевод: zCarot
Webmaster: OldEr
Реклама у нас
При публикации материалов с нашего сайта гиперссылка на Дом СоветовЪ обязательна